Overview
Mercato, an Italian restaurant located at 1216 Spruce St, Philadelphia, PA, is celebrated for its intimate atmosphere and delectable cuisine. Known for its BYOB policy, Mercato offers a unique dining experience with a focus on fresh, flavorful dishes. Established with a vision to create a cozy yet vibrant dining space, it has become a beloved spot in the Philadelphia community. Review highlights often mention the excellent service, the quality of the food, and the restaurant's charming ambiance, making it a popular choice for both locals and visitors.

Pros and Cons
Key insights from reviews
Reviews of Mercato highlight both the strengths and weaknesses of the dining experience. Many patrons praise the quality of the food and the friendly service, while some express concerns about the restaurant's size and cash-only policy.
Compliments and strengths
- High-quality, flavorful dishes
- Excellent service and attentive staff
- Cozy, inviting atmosphere
- Unique BYOB dining experience
Contrasts and notable mentions
Some guests have noted that the restaurant can feel cramped during busy times, and the cash-only policy has been a point of contention. However, the overall dining experience remains positive for most patrons.

FAQs
What type of cuisine does Mercato serve Mercato specializes in Italian cuisine, offering a range of traditional dishes.
Is Mercato a BYOB restaurant Yes, Mercato operates as a BYOB, allowing guests to bring their own beverages.
What are the hours of operation Mercato is open from 4 PM to 11 PM on Fridays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on weekdays.
Does Mercato accept credit cards No, Mercato is a cash-only establishment.
Are reservations recommended Yes, due to its popularity, making a reservation is advisable.
